Top Three Factors to Check When Selecting a Boxing Gym

1. Go and check if the boxing gym has great coaches and trainers. Whether the coaches or trainers are legibly qualified? Are they proficient and experienced amateur or pro boxers themselves? Who have they fought with? What is their record? These are essential points to think about when selecting a boxing gym. You want to learn from somebody who has been there, done it and made it all the possible mistakes so that you don't have to! 2. Check on what equipment they have. Do they have all the proper bags, speedballs, and boxing gloves for you to utilize? Do they own a boxing ring? Do they have the proper skipping ropes, medicine balls, and weights? Do they own what you want? These are all general things to have for a boxing gym and you probably will not find other martial arts gyms with this kind of equipment actually.
